Two former supporters of NPP flagbearer hopeful Kennedy Agyapong have declared their support for former Vice President Dr. Mahamudu Bawumia to become the party’s presidential candidate for the 2028 elections. The two — NPP Constituency Chairman for Jomoro, Mathew Nda, and former MCE for Evalue Ajomoro Gwira, Eric Essien — announced their unflinching support for Dr. Bawumia during his campaign tour of Jomoro in the Western Region on Monday, November 3, 2025. Both party figures paid tribute to Dr. Bawumia, praising his humility, character, and national appeal, which they said make him the right choice to lead the NPP back to power. “His humility is remarkable. Even though he has risen to the position of Vice President, he remains so humble and accords everyone respect,” said Mathew Nda, the Jomoro Constituency Chairman. “These are the qualities we want in someone to occupy the seat of President. So, on behalf of our delegates, as Chairman of the constituency, I declare that we are going for Dr. Mahamudu Bawumia,” he added, drawing loud cheers from delegates. For his part, former MCE Eric Essien described Dr. Bawumia as the most marketable candidate to win power for the NPP, urging delegates to be guided by history and retain him — just as the party did with John Agyekum Kufuor and Nana Addo Dankwa Akufo-Addo before they became Presidents. “As a former MCE, I know politics is about numbers. When someone already has the numbers, you keep the person and add up,” he said. “Our first President, Kufuor, got 39% on his first attempt, and we didn’t replace him — we supported him, and he won power. Akufo-Addo also didn’t win the first time, but we stood by him three times until the God of Israel opened the door for him.” “Former Vice President Bawumia got 41%, and he’s very close to the mark. Some things happened, and our own supporters didn’t vote, which affected us after eight years in power. Let’s not change our candidate — it would be a big mistake. Let’s vote for him massively and rally behind him to win the 2028 election.” Dr. Bawumia has been campaigning in the Western Region since the weekend, and the endorsement from two respected former Kennedy Agyapong supporters is seen by political observers as a significant boost to his momentum in the region.
